WebOct 13, 2024 · Statutory Sick Pay is £96.35 per week. If employees are too ill to work, you must pay this as the minimum amount. However, employers can choose to offer more. … WebStatutory Maternity Leave is 52 weeks. It’s made up of: Ordinary Maternity Leave - first 26 weeks. Additional Maternity Leave - last 26 weeks. You do not have to take 52 weeks but …

WebIf the employee is off work because of a pregnancy-related illness within 4 weeks of the due date, maternity leave begins automatically. This is unless you and the employee agree … WebSick leave. Employees who are pregnant still get their ordinary sick leave entitlements while they’re at work. Pregnancy is not an illness or injury. If a pregnant employee experiences a …

WebUsing accrued vacation, sick, or PTO is a good way to maximize pay while out on maternity leave. On the flip side, holding onto your accrued time is also beneficial in case you need to use it after returning from leave. But, is that your choice to make, or can your employer require the use accrued vacation, sick, or PTO during maternity leave?

Time off for family and dependants (compassionate leave) WebPaid Parental Leave. If employees have worked at least 10 hours each week, for the same employer, for 12 months before the expected due date of your baby, they are entitled to paid parental leave from the government, which an employer may choose to top up. PPL payments equal your normal pay up to a current maximum of $564.38 a week before tax.

Paid sick and carer's leave comes under the same leave entitlement. It's also known as personal / carer's leave. The yearly entitlement is based on an employee’s ordinary hours of work. The leave is 10 days for full-time employees, and pro-rata for part-time employees.
